French Marquetry: Intricate Sophistication
With French Marquetry, craftsmens masterfully installed detailed styles into wood, producing an elegant and sophisticated finish. This technique includes using thin slices of different colored woods, steel, shell, and other materials to craft fancy patterns and pictures. The precise procedure requires accuracy and know-how as the craftsmen should cut and fit each piece perfectly to achieve a smooth design.

Japanese Minimalism: Zen Visual Appeals
Welcome the tranquil appeal of Japanese Minimalism and its Zen Aesthetics that promote simplicity and serenity in style. Japanese Minimalism focuses on creating a harmonious environment with clean lines, natural products, and a sense of balance. This design values the principle of 'Ma,' which is making use of void to improve the general design. In Japanese cupboard production, you'll discover a choice for streamlined, basic surface areas that highlight the elegance of the timber itself.
The impact of Zen Buddhism is evident in Japanese Minimalism, where every aspect serves a purpose and brings a sense of calmness to the room. Closets crafted in this style typically feature concealed storage space compartments and sliding doors that add to the minimal aesthetic. The shade palette is typically neutral, with a focus on natural tones such as beige, grey, and black. Scandinavian Simpleness: Useful Elegance
In Scandinavian closet production, you'll come across a blend of practical beauty that focuses on usefulness without giving up design. The essence of Scandinavian simpleness hinges on tidy lines, minimalism, and a concentrate on workmanship. Closets are created to be not simply visually pleasing yet also very practical, with every component offering a function.
One characteristic of Scandinavian closet production is using all-natural products such as wood, which adds heat and a link to nature. One more crucial aspect of Scandinavian design is its focus on light. Closets are often designed to maximize natural light, with features like glass doors or open shelving to develop a feeling of openness. This style choice not just boosts the total aesthetic but additionally contributes to the functionality of the room by making it really feel bigger and more inviting.
